Product Overview

The ATOMFAIR® Magnetic Gold Disk Working Electrode integrates a high-performance gold disk as the active sensing surface, offering excellent biocompatibility, inertness, and superior surface chemistry for self-assembled monolayer formation in demanding electrochemical applications. The electrode utilizes an integrated magnetic base design for rapid attachment and stable electrical contact on ferromagnetic cell supports or electrode stands. The electrode body is manufactured from PTFE or PEEK, providing outstanding chemical resistance and electrical insulation. A gold-plated copper rod serves as the conductive medium, ensuring low contact resistance and superior corrosion protection. This design eliminates the need for mechanical clamping or threaded connections, enabling quick electrode exchange, surface polishing, and repositioning during experiments. Available in a comprehensive range of disk diameters—including 0.5mm, 1mm, 2mm, 3mm, 4mm, 5mm, and 6mm—this electrode series accommodates diverse experimental scales, from micro-electrode sensing to macro-electrode bulk electrolysis.

Key Features & Advantages

  • Correlative Electrochemical-Microscopic Analysis: Enables direct structural and topographical correlation with electrochemical data from the identical electrode location without sample transfer.

  • Ultra-High Purity Gold Material (99.999%): Constructed from premium-grade gold with exceptional elemental purity, ensuring minimal background interference, superior corrosion resistance, and highly reproducible electrochemical responses across all experiments.

  • Superior Electrochemical Performance: Exhibits excellent electron transfer kinetics with a wide anodic potential window, making it ideal for bio-sensing, thiol-based self-assembled monolayer studies, and various redox systems.

  • Versatile Diameter Selection: Available in 7 different sizes from 0.5mm to 6mm, accommodating various experimental requirements from micro-electrolysis to bulk solution analysis, with the 0.5mm option ideal for microelectrode applications.
